The aim of the Exploring Feelings Training Manual by Helen McConachie based on Dr. Tony Attwood's Exploring Feelings: Anxiety book, is to guide people wishing to use the Exploring Feelings materials in group settings with young people who have Autism Spectrum Disorder and high anxiety. The Manual is written with the expectation that group leaders will have support from an experienced supervisor. It is for professionals with a background in Cognitive Behavior Therapy who work with young people with Autism Spectrum Disorder and their families. This Manual is intended as an adjunct training resource for group leaders and supervisors who are using Exploring Feelings: Anxiety: Cognitive Behavior Therapy to Manage Anxiety by Tony Attwood.

This book tackles an area of adolescent behavior that presents a significant challenge for parents, teachers and professionals the world over. Whilst much has been written on the topic of adolescent suicide we see continued high rates throughout industrialized nations. The overlap between suicidal behaviors and other forms of serious risk-taking is a relatively new avenue of research and gives insight into the motivations of some adolescents. The cognitive model developed and evaluated in this book provides further insight into the progression from early problems faced by young people to the serious outcomes of suicide and risk-taking. The model allows us to suggest points of intervention for young people and to demonstrate that whilst there are overlapping features, attempts to intervene would target different problem areas for suicidal adolescents than for risk-taking adolescents. This looks at suicidal and risk-taking behaviour and includes a discussion of disorders such as depression, conduct problems, and substance abuse that often precede suicide.
